Audible fire alarm triggers at LESH building in AshlandAshland OR

audio iconFire & Arson
Nova Dr & Tolman Creek Rd, Ashland, OR 97520

An audible fire alarm was triggered at the LESH building near Nova Dr and Tolman Creek Rd in Ashland. The alarm came from the northwest door. Dispatch noted that the same sensor had caused a false alarm recently, and no phone number for the premises was available. There was no confirmation of an active fire or emergency.
